Beat sugar, Hellmann's(R) or Best Foods(R) Real Mayonnaise, Spread, egg and vanilla in large bowl with electric mixer on medium speed, scraping sides occasionally, 2 minutes or until well blended. Reduce speed to low. Gradually beat in flour just until blended. Wrap dough in plastic wrap and refrigerate 1 hour.
2
Preheat oven to 350u00b0. Lightly spray cookie sheets with nonstick cooking spray; set aside.
3
Roll dough into 36 (1-inch) balls, then form into ''snowman'' body. Roll remaining dough into (1/2-inch) balls for head and press together with body. Arrange ''snowmen'' on prepared baking sheets, 2 inches apart. Bake 10 minutes or until bottoms are golden. Cool 2 minutes on wire rack; remove cookies from sheets and cool completely.
4
Microwave white chocolate in microwave-safe bowl at HIGH 1 minute; stir until smooth. Dip tops of cookies in white chocolate; arrange on wire rack set over aluminum foil to catch excess chocolate. Add chips for ''eyes'' to make snowmen. Cool completely before serving.
